Vinell Surname Meaning
From Where Does The Surname Originate? meaning and history
This surname is derived from a geographical locality. 'of Vine-hall,' an estate in the parish of Watlington, Sussex, which was possessed by the family in the 14th century. The estate gave name to the Vynehalls, afterwards of Kingston, near Lewes, who, as Vinalls, in 1657, obtained a grant of arms (Sussex Arch. Coll. ix. 75, and v. Lower's Patronymica Britannica). The variant Vinal has ramified strongly in the United States of America.
1579. Buried — Ales Fletewood, servant to George Vynoll: St. Mary Aldermary.
1752. Married — John Mieer and Mary Vinall: St. George's Chapel, Mayfair.
1780. — William Taylor and Hannah Vinall: St. George, Hanover Square.
Fynagh, Fynhawe, and Vynagh, are ancient modes of spelling the name of the estate now called Vine-Hall, in the parish of Watlington, co. Sussex, which was possessed by the family in the XIV. cent. That estate gave name to the Vynehalls, afterwards of Kingston, near Lewes, who, as Vinalls, in 1657, obtained a grant of arms. Harl. MS. 1144. Sussex Arch. Coll. ix. 75.

Vinell Last Name Facts
Where Does The Last Name Vinell Come From? nationality or country of origin
The last name Vinell is found in Sweden more than any other country/territory. It can be rendered in the variant forms:. Click here for other possible spellings of this surname.
How Common Is The Last Name Vinell? popularity and diffusion
This surname is the 1,775,494th most frequent family name internationally, held by around 1 in 68,107,906 people. The surname Vinell is predominantly found in Europe, where 94 percent of Vinell reside; 75 percent reside in Northern Europe and 55 percent reside in Scandinavia. Vinell is also the 681,368th most frequent forename on earth, held by 179 people.
The last name Vinell is most widely held in Sweden, where it is borne by 59 people, or 1 in 166,894. In Sweden Vinell is most common in: Stockholm County, where 56 percent are found, Skåne County, where 22 percent are found and Örebro County, where 8 percent are found. Aside from Sweden this last name is found in 5 countries. It also occurs in England, where 19 percent are found and Luxembourg, where 19 percent are found.
Vinell Family Population Trend historical fluctuation
The frequency of Vinell has changed through the years. In England the number of people bearing the Vinell surname grew 200 percent between 1881 and 2014 and in The United States it grew 300 percent between 1880 and 2014.
